11 MAINTENANCE D Scanning PROBLEM POSSIBLE CAUSE SOLUTION REF. Programmed scan does not • Squelch is open. stop. • Set the [RF/SQL] control to the threshold p. 33 point. Programmed scan does not • The same frequencies have been programmed • Program different frequencies in scan edge p. 101 start. in scan edge memory channels P1 and P2. memory channel P1 and P2. Memory scan does not start. • 2 or more memory channels have not been • Program more than 2 memory channels. programmed. p. 101 Select memory scan does not • 2 or more memory channels have not been • Designate more than 2 memory channels as p. 110 start. designated as select channels. select channels for the scan. D Display PROBLEM POSSIBLE CAUSE The displayed frequency does • The dial lock function is activated. not change properly. • A set mode screen is selected. • The internal CPU has malfunctioned. The display indicates the IC- • The screen saver function is activated. 7600 screen with "bound," "rotation" or "twist" condition. SOLUTION REF. • P ush and hold [SPEECH/LOCK] for 1 sec. to p. 82 turn the function OFF. • P ush [EXIT/SET] several times to exit the set p. 118 mode screen. • Reset the CPU. p. 149 • Operate the transceiver. - • Set the screen saver function in set mode to p. 127 "OFF." D Format USB-Memory PROBLEM POSSIBLE CAUSE SOLUTION REF. Format error appears when • T he inserted USB-Memory capacity is smaller • Insert a USB-Memory larger than 64 MB or p. 143 formatting in FAT32 than 64 MB. select the FAT format. Format error appears when • T he inserted USB-Memory capacity is larger • Insert a USB-Memory smaller than 2 GB or p. 143 formatting in FAT than 2 GB. select the FAT32 format. ■ Main dial brake adjustment The tension of the main dial may be adjusted to suit your preference. The brake adjustment is located on the bottom side of the front panel. See the figure at right. Slide the brake adjustment to a comfortable tension level while turning the dial continuously and evenly in one direction. Main dial Brake adjustment Heavy Light 145
